Counselors In Training

This two-week program is designed for 14 year old Scouts to gain a better understanding of what it means to be a Camp Counselor at Camp Barstow. Participants will spend the first week of this program in training modules on safety, teaching techniques, learning curriculum and standards, and completing a small service project. In the second week, participants will have the opportunity to spend time in every program area in Camp and decide what area they may want to work in during future summers at Camp.
Offered: Any 2 of our 4 weeks of traditional Scout Camp Programming
Recommended For: Must be 14 years old
Prerequisites/Partials: Positive Attitude, willingness to learn, and independent motivation to get work done on ones own

Check-in/out
Arrive on Sunday anytime from 1:00-5:00pm on your first week. Make sure you bring all of your gear, Med-Forms, medications, and come prepared for a swim check. Follow instructions from the Camp Staff once at Camp.
At the conclusion of your first week, you must depart camp (unless prior arrangements have been made with the Camp Director) on Saturday morning no later than 9:30am.
Your second week will follow the same steps listed above.

Expectations
We at Camp Barstow want this experience to be a peek behind the scenes of how camp works. In order to be successful in this program, our expectations are that you come in with an open mind, willingness to learn, and full participation in every aspect.
Depending on need, some CIT’s may be asked to return for a third or fourth week, at the discretion of the Camp Director and Program Director.
